What is a senior SAP security analyst?

Senior SAP Security Analysts are experienced professionals responsible for managing and safeguarding the security of SAP systems within an organization. They design, implement, and maintain security policies, monitor access controls, and ensure compliance with relevant regulations. Their role involves identifying potential vulnerabilities, troubleshooting security issues, and collaborating with other teams to secure sensitive business data. Typically, they also oversee user roles and authorizations, conduct security audits, and provide guidance on best practices for SAP security.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a senior SAP security analyst?

To thrive as a Senior SAP Security Analyst, you need deep expertise in SAP security concepts, user and role administration, and a solid understanding of compliance frameworks, typically supported by a bachelor’s degree in IT or a related field. Experience with SAP GRC (Governance, Risk, and Compliance), authorization tools, and relevant certifications such as SAP Certified Technology Associate are commonly required.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ication skills help in identifying vulnerabilities and collaborating with cross-functional teams. These competencies are crucial for safeguarding sensitive business data, ensuring regulatory compliance, and maintaining robust security protocols within complex SAP environments.

How does a senior SAP security analyst typically collaborate with other departments to ensure system integrity?

A Senior SAP Security Analyst frequently works alongside IT, audit, compliance, and business process teams to develop, implement, and monitor security measures across SAP environments. This collaboration ensures that user access aligns with business requirements while complying with regulatory standards. Regular meetings and project involvement allow the analyst to address emerging security risks, conduct user access reviews, and coordinate role design or segregation of duties analyses. Effective communication and cross-functional teamwork are key to maintaining a secure and efficient SAP landscape.

Position Overview – Senior SAP Security Analyst

Seeking an experienced SAP Security & Access Management professional with 7+ years of controls, compliance, and SAP access governance experience. This individual will serve as the primary owner of SAP security, user access, role design, and controls across a global SAP environment. The role focuses heavily on SOX compliance, Segregation of Duties (SoD), audit readiness, access reviews, and security governance while partnering with business and IT teams to ensure secure and compliant operations.

Key Responsibilities – Senior SAP Security Analyst

  • Own SAP security, user access management, and role governance across SAP S/4HANA and related applications.
  • Lead and maintain SOX controls, ITGC compliance, Segregation of Duties (SoD), and periodic access reviews.
  • Manage user provisioning, access requests, role design, and privileged access processes.
  • Drive implementation and ongoing administration of Fastpath (Delinea) or similar SAP controls and audit automation tools.
  • Partner with internal audit, external auditors, and business stakeholders to support compliance initiatives and remediation activities.
  • Identify and improve security control processes, access governance procedures, and risk management practices.
  • Support SAP projects, upgrades, acquisitions, and new entity integrations from a security and controls perspective.
  • Provide guidance to internal teams, AMS providers, and consultants on SAP security standards and best practices.

Required Qualifications – Senior SAP Security Analyst

  •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Business, or related field.
  • 7+ years of SAP Security, Access Management, and IT Controls experience.
  • Strong experience supporting SOX, ITGC, Segregation of Duties (SoD), access certifications, and audit compliance programs.
  • Hands-on experience with SAP S/4HANA security and role-based access controls (RBAC).
  • Strong understanding of SAP Fiori security and access controls, ensuring role design, user provisioning, and authorization frameworks align with SOX, ITGC, and Segregation of Duties (SoD) requirements.
  • Experience managing user provisioning, role design, and access governance within complex SAP environments.
  • Experience with Fastpath (Delinea) or comparable SAP GRC/access governance solutions.
  • Proven track record supporting internal and external audits and driving remediation efforts.
  • Strong stakeholder management, problem-solving, and communication skills.

Preferred Qualifications – Senior SAP Security Analyst

  • SAP Security certification, CISA, CISSP, or similar certification.
  • Experience with SAP Ariba, S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C), DataSphere, or other SAP cloud solutions.
  • Experience supporting multiple SAP implementations, upgrades, or integrations.
  • Understanding of SAP functional modules including Finance, Procure-to-Pay, and Order-to-Cash processes.
